Output 9559d8818835d2feae54b3bd85c37e9998f661cd57af2c54c131b72e8234add7:0

value
26617
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10c63d593e3916e110c797665700a0547c69f4f2 OP_EQUAL
address
33DiDYZKuBQSadYNVBgvRjcHThcCQsPDcB
transaction
9559d8818835d2feae54b3bd85c37e9998f661cd57af2c54c131b72e8234add7
confirmations
249237
spent
true